Message After car is running the oil gets dispersed throughout the engine. When cold it drains down more into the pan (although some does stay in various parts of the engine). Depending on the car, the level may change only slightly. In the TT cars there's a quantity of oil in many places other than the pan, (ie turbos and oil cooling system), which may be why the level changes less so than on other cars. To the best of my knowledge all car mfgrs indicate level should be checked warm.
